Wen J, Huang K, Du X, Zhang H, Ding T, Zhang C, Ma W, Zhong Y, Qu W, Liu Y, Li Z, Deng S, Luo A, Jin Y, Zhang J, Wang S. Can Inhibin B Reflect Ovarian Reserve of Healthy Reproductive Age Women Effectively? Front Endocrinol (Lausanne) 2021; 12:626534. Abstract
OBJECTIVE The reference range and potential value of inhibin B are still unclear and controversial. This study aimed to define the variation trend of inhibin B in healthy women with age and explore its value in the reflection of ovarian reserve. METHODS A total of 2524 healthy reproductive age women from eight medical institutes nationwide were recruited. The variation tendency of inhibin B with age was primarily established in the first group of 948 women and validated in another 605. We evaluated the relationship between inhibin B and classic ovarian reserve and function markers. The potency of inhibin B in predicting AFC <5-7 was also estimated and compared with FSH. RESULTS The nomogram showed that serum levels of inhibin B rapidly decreased after the age of 40. Inhibin B was positively correlated with AMH (R = 0.57, P < 0.001), AFC (R = 0.34, P < 0.001) and testosterone (R = 0.10, P = 0.002), and negatively correlated with FSH (R = -0.41, P < 0.001) and LH (R = -0.20, P < 0.001) and FSH/LH (R=-0.18, P < 0.001), while no correlation was found with PRL. Unexpectedly, Inhibin B (AUC = 0.74, P < 0.001 for the establishment population; AUC = 0.78, P < 0.001 for the validation population) had a slightly higher value than FSH (AUC = 0.71, P < 0.001 for the establishment population; AUC = 0.72, P < 0.001 for the validation population) in diagnosing AFC <5-7. CONCLUSIONS For healthy reproductive age women, the decline of inhibin B can reflect decreased ovarian reserve effectively, having a good consistency with AMH and AFC. More importantly, inhibin B had an advantage in predicting AFC <5-7 compared with FSH, which suggested the potential of inhibin B in predicting ovarian response. These results will be helpful to the clinical application of inhibin B in the evaluation of female ovarian reserve and the assessment of their reproductive capacity. Serum anti-Müllerian hormone and inhibin B concentrations are not useful predictors of ovarian response during ovulation induction treatment with recombinant follicle-stimulating hormone in women with polycystic ovary syndrome. Fertil Steril 2011; 96:459-63. Abstract
OBJECTIVE To describe changes of anti-Müllerian hormone (AMH) and inhibin B during low-dose gonadotropin ovulation induction (OI) treatment in women with polycystic ovary syndrome (PCOS), and thus disturbed selection of the dominant follicle. DESIGN Observational study. SETTING A referral fertility clinic. PATIENT(S) Women with PCOS (n = 48) and normo-ovulatory women (n = 23). INTERVENTION(S) AND MAIN OUTCOME MEASURE(S) Serum AMH, inhibin B, FSH, and E(2) concentrations were measured at start of stimulation, on the day of follicle selection, and at administration of hCG during OI cycles and were compared with concentration measured during the normal menstrual cycle. RESULT(S) Development of a single dominant follicle was observed in 92% of all OI cycles, reflected by similar E(2) concentrations compared with those in spontaneous cycles. AMH concentrations were constant during low-dose ovarian stimulation. Inhibin B concentrations remained elevated in patients with PCOS, suggesting prolonged survival of small antral follicles, whereas in controls inhibin B concentrations declined during the late follicular phase. CONCLUSION(S) The lack of change in AMH and inhibin B concentrations suggest that follicle dynamics during low-dose stimulation seem different from those during controlled ovarian hyperstimulation. In addition, constant AMH and inhibin B levels suggest that neither AMH nor inhibin B is an accurate marker of ovarian response after low-dose gonadotropin OI in patients with PCOS.

Torgac M, Kokcu A, Cetinkaya MB, Alper T, Malatyalioglu E. Do basal inhibin A and inhibin B levels have value in the diagnosis of polycystic ovary syndrome? Gynecol Endocrinol 2005; 20:322-6. Abstract
In the present study we aimed to investigate whether basal inhibin A and B levels in women with polycystic ovary syndrome (PCOS) would be used in diagnosis of the condition. Forty women with PCOS and 40 women with normal cycles (control group) were evaluated. There was no statistically significant difference in mean age and mean body mass index between the two groups (p > 0.05). Serum levels of inhibin A and B, follicle-stimulating hormone (FSH), luteinizing hormone and total testosterone, and total ovarian volume, were determined in the PCOS group and the control group on day 3. In the PCOS group, total follicle number was obtained by counting follicles of diameter > or =2 mm in both ovaries. Results were evaluated using Student's t test, Pearson correlation and regression tests. There was no significant difference in mean basal inhibin A or inhibin B levels between the two groups. Basal inhibin B levels showed a statistically significant negative correlation with basal FSH levels and a positive correlation with total follicle number in the PCOS group (p < 0.05 and p < 0.01, respectively). We conclude that basal inhibin A or B levels cannot be used in the diagnosis of PCOS.
